After a brilliant few days in Copenhagen, that included a day tip over to Helsingborg, Lund and Malmo, it was time to head home.

Public transport in Copenhagen is really good and the airport is a few stops away from the city centre. The trains look like this:

Using my Avios to travel in Club Europe gave me access to the Novia Lounge at Copenhagen Airport. Which is a strange one. How do you make an airport lounge something special, in an airport that is already pretty special. Copenhagen Airport is a delight to use, although Fastrak access to security is by using a 'blink or you'll walk past it' lane.

The lounge had some superb Danish breads, some cheese and hams and the usual selection of drinks. Unlike in other lounges I have used, the mixers and soft drinks were were in full size bottles to pour from, and the Cokes etc. were from a dispenser.
